# Partner SFTP Drop — Contacts

The nightly feed from Corvantis lands on the Pinefold SFTP drop by 02:00 local. Release cuts must wait for the checksum file. If the drop is late or the checksum fails, do not retry uploads yourself; Corvantis rotates keys weekly and a bad retry locks the account. First escalation: the Pinefold integrations rotation. For anything involving the partner side (missing files, key rotation, schema changes), contact the Corvantis data liaison desk directly.

alerts address for kafof-bagag: kasael@olvarqdyn.corp

The Schedulux solver for Bramwick Academy writes its full constraint matrix — including per-student accommodation flags — into the debug export bundle whenever a solve exceeds the time budget. These bundles are stored world-readable on the shared results volume. Recommend redacting accommodation fields before export and restricting bundle permissions. Reproduced on staging with the standard term-three dataset; no production exports confirmed affected yet. The offending solver build can be identified by the token below.

session token of kahog-bahif = htk9_f63daec35

### Step 4 — wire up Sproutly's weather lookup

Almost done. The Sproutly scheduler skips watering when rain is forecast, which means it needs access to the Drizzlecast forecast service. Grab the service credential from the team vault (ask whoever's maintaining this now) and don't reuse the staging one — it's rate-limited into the ground. Open the `.env` file in the deploy directory and add this line:

secret setting of bagag-kajof: RELAY_SECRET8=d9a517d5

# Currency Hedging — Marrow Lane Decision (Managers Only)

Quick recap for the board: we've locked in forward contracts covering roughly 70% of Tellivant's exposure to the solmark through next autumn. Yes, it costs us a bit of upside, but after last year's swing nobody wants a repeat. Finance ran three scenarios and the hedge wins in two of them. Petra's team will review quarterly. The confidential note below covers how this ties into our broader plans.

board note of yageg-yadug: The northern region missed its Framir quota by 13.1 percent last quarter. Lamathek Freight plans to raise the Quenael list price by 30.2 percent in March. The pricing group signed off on a budget of $133.5 million for Project Novok. The renewal with Gilethek Foods closes at $60.0 million a year, 2.7 percent above the last contract.